Dr. Sarada is currently working as Postdoc research fellow at Virginia Modeling, Analysis and Simulation center, Old Dominion University, VA, USA. He is also an adjunct faculty member at Old Dominion University. He has earned his Ph.D. degree in Communication Engg. from IISc Bangalore, M. Tech. in Signal Processing from IIT Guwahati, and B. Tech. in ECE from ITER, SOA University, Bhubaneswar. He has past working experience as faculty member at Manipal University, India and Post-doctoral research experience at University of Padua, Italy. His research interests include Blockchain, Privacy in Cloud computing, Privacy preserving data analytics, Security and privacy in health-care systems and Security in IoT and 5G network.
